Insulating Materials and Media Used in High-Voltage Elements of Electric Power Systems, and media—solid, liquid, gaseous and vacuum—are considered. The requirements for electrical insulation are formulated taking into account the modes of operation and external conditions of operation of the equipment.

Effects on Equipment Causing Insulation Aging and Failure,attributed to the consequences of force majeure. The materials of this chapter will allow students to understand what factors and what consequences of their impact are objects of control and diagnostics of power equipment, as well as measures that need to be taken to prevent them or reduce their negative consequences.
